The e-course and workbook “Harm Reduction is Healthcare: Sustainable Funding for Harm Reduction Programs” was co-created by Vital Strategies, the National Harm Reduction Coalition, Anka Consulting, and In the Works.
This toolkit offers guidance to harm reduction programs navigating opportunities to secure healthcare financing, assess opportunities, build meaningful partnerships, and establish sustainable funding streams. The free, six-module e-course identifies an array of funding streams and provides actionable steps for harm reduction programs. In the workbook, harm reduction programs will find tools and resources for maximizing healthcare financing opportunities.
